Structural Integrity

The structural integrity is vital because it determines the maximum weight that can be put on a wooden pallet. This is particularly crucial for businesses that require their pallets to be used for shipping overseas in countries that have strict regulations regarding the weight that can be put on a wooden pallet. Additionally, a strong pallet can reduce the risk of product and packaging damage during transport. A more durable pallet can reduce the chance of injury for employees and customers while handling, loading and unloading.

New wood pallets have more durability than recycled or remanufactured ones, and are available in various sizes. They are easy to store and can be customized to meet your business's specific needs. They also have the ability to have rounded corners, which lowers the likelihood of accidental injuries and damages to your products. These characteristics make them a great option for businesses that deal with and ship large amounts of goods on a daily basis.

However, remanufactured wood pallets are less durable than the ones that are brand new and could cause damage to products during transport. Remanufactured pallets of wood are usually made from recycled parts of older pallets which have been used numerous times. Vendors of remanufactured wood pallets could find it difficult to separate the broken, stressed or worn-out parts from those which are reusable. This could lead to less structural integrity.

Mold and other issues are also a problem with remanufactured wooden pallets. The reason for this is that most of the materials are recycled and the timber that is mold-free is often stored outside during the recycling process. On the other hand, new pallets made of wood are made from fresh materials and can be stored inside, which can help prevent the growth of mold and other problems.

Versatility

Wooden pallets form the foundation of warehouse and logistics operations. Their versatility allows them to accommodate a wide range of sizes, weights, and kinds of cargo. They also aid in optimizing transport and storage arrangements, which reduces costs and facilitating more efficient logistics processes. Pallets and boxes must be maintained and carefully crafted to ensure they remain stable throughout storage and transport. They should be free of any contaminants or pests, such as pathogens or chemicals.

The material used in the production of wooden pallets is a renewable resource, and the process of manufacturing helps to reduce waste. The pallets are constructed from wood trimmings that otherwise would have gone unused. The components can be used to fix other wooden pallets or turned into mulch. The wood also serves as a barrier to moisture that will protect goods during transportation. Wood pallets are lighter and can support more weight than plastic pallets.

Wooden pallets are a low-cost and flexible solution for storing and transporting merchandise. The selection of wood you choose is dependent on your budget and requirements. The cost of raw materials is a major element in the cost of pallets made of wood. Prices and availability of lumber fluctuate often, and the cost of wood is determined by the kind and quality.

The right type of wood is crucial to ensuring the longevity of your pallets. Woods like oak and maple have a high strength-to-weight ratio making them suitable for heavy loads. They are also highly abrasion-resistant and have a superior nail holding capacity. They are also treated to resist insects and moisture.

Softwood pallets can be a cheaper option, but are more susceptible to insects and have a shorter span than hardwood. They are also lighter and more manageable than hardwood and can be nailed using standard tools.

Durability

Wooden pallets are more susceptible to environmental elements than other materials, and could accrue damage more easily. However when you take good care of them they can remain sturdy and durable. Even when loaded securely an appropriately constructed and maintained pallet is able to endure the weight of a large load. Wooden pallets are often used to transport long distances because of this. They are also highly recyclable, which makes them an excellent alternative for businesses that are environmentally conscious.

The long-term durability of wooden pallets depends on a number of factors that include the conditions in which they're kept and the quality of the wood. If you store wooden pallets in a humid and moist environment, they are more likely to develop mold or rot. If your pallets aren't originate from top-quality timber, they will degrade faster than those made from high-quality timber.

Fortunately, most pallets made of wood are recycled materials that don't compromise quality. This means that fewer trees will need to be cut down to make them, and the recycled wood can help keep costs for pallets low. Moreover, many pallet manufacturers make use of heat-treated wood, which is more resistant to weathering and water.

Cost

A new pallet of wood isn't free. A new wood pallet has costs for purchase and shipping. These costs are usually taken care of by the companies using pallets, or are reflected in the final sales of products on a pallet. There are a variety of factors that affect the cost of a wooden pallet, including size, material, and heat treatment. Typically, wooden pallets are more expensive than softwood ones. Specialized pallets, for instance block pallets, are more expensive than standard sizes.

The availability of freight capacity is a key consideration when determining the price of pallets. The DAT Load to Truck Ratio provides an excellent indicator of the capacity of freight. It displays the number of loads posted on DAT boards per truck. A high ratio indicates a tight capacity, driving up the cost of freight and delay in securing transportation. A low ratio suggests overcapacity and lower rates.

Hardwood lumber prices have been on a downtrend and this has had a significant impact on the entire pallet industry. Some major hardwood sawmills have been shut down and reduced hardwood availability and impacted the manufacturing of pallets made from wood. In the end, some customers have switched from hardwood to softwood pallets, which are generally less expensive and more affordable.
